## Break-Glass Access: Payflux Integration Tests

The Payflux payments service has been failing integration tests intermittently since the Quillbrook migration. When the test harness locks the staging ledger mid-run, the suite cannot self-recover and manual intervention is required. Use break-glass access only after two consecutive red runs, and log the incident in the sync notes. The break-glass flow requires the staging vault to be unsealed by an engineer on rotation. To unseal, enter the recovery passphrase below.

unlock words, bawef-kahap: sorax-sorir-quenys-aldok

Waveform preview not rendering in Chordloom plugins. If the preview pane stays blank, first confirm your plugin declares the `waveform.read` capability in its manifest; without it, the host silently returns empty sample buffers. Next, verify the audio asset has finished server-side peak analysis — previews for unanalyzed files return a 202 status. Plugin authors testing against the Chordloom sandbox renderer should authenticate their requests with the bearer token below.

login token, yajeg-fawif: eyJhbGciOiJIUzI1NiIsInR5cCI6IkpXVCJ9.eyJzdWIiOiIEdPQYnZXaZIn0.HSRTnYZBx0Qc

Subject: Relevance tuning notes before Thursday's sync

Hey Priya,

Welcome to the rotation! Before the weekly eng sync, skim the tuning notes for Querndle's search ranker — especially the bit about why we weight recency lower for catalog queries. People will reference "the synonym incident" on Thursday and it'll make zero sense without context. Short version: an overeager synonym map made "mug" match "rug" for a week. Everything, including the current experiment queue, is written up on the internal wiki.

Cheers,
Tomas

operations page: https://jenkins.torvadyn.local/build/deploy/display/pages/611247f0a622ae80